Mirrored bathroom: move the node or fix it later?
A centered node makes a tiny bathroom easy to read, but it can put the operator straight into the vanity mirror and shower glass. With a standalone Ricoh Theta panorama, retouching one frame is at least a bounded job. In a connected Realsee M2 tour, I'd move toward the doorway and protect the reflections during capture; M2 can remove the device, not the operator or every reflection.
Does the platform change your node choice, or is placement always the first fix?

X6 vs X5: Is the upgrade worth it for current owners? Quick breakdown
Been running with the X5 for a long time and just got the X6. If you're on the fence, here's the real talk.
First off, if you're already rocking an X5, don't worry, it's still a solid workhorse.
Where the X6 actually hooked me is pure reliability:
Battery life and thermals: Easily pushing about 140 mins of 8K30 with zero overheating on my commutes (vs. 93 mins on the X5). More impressively, I took it skiing in Cardrona recently, in freezing wind, it actually holds a charge without a sudden battery drop.
Low light: Mounted it on my motorcycle for a few night rides through poorly lit backstreets. The asphalt shadow noise is noticeably cleaner, with way less smear around streetlights.
Peace of mind: We all share that constant paranoia of dropping a 360 cam and shattering exposed glass. The tougher 2.0 lens guards make it way less stressful. Plus, you get 20m bare-metal waterproofing (up from 15m).
So if you shoot long takes, night sessions or cold-weather sports, the hardware bump is legit.

A 360 camera can be the right tool and still be the wrong workflow
When someone asks whether a 360 camera is worth buying, the missing noun is usually “for what?”
A quick visual walkthrough, a record of pre-drywall conditions, and a model someone expects to measure are three different deliverables. They can begin with similar-looking capture, but the checks and handoff are not the same.
Before comparing cameras, I’d write five lines:
- who opens the result
- what decision they should be able to make
- whether dimensions must be defensible
- how long the record must remain accessible
- which files must leave the platform
I’m involved with Realsee, so this is an affiliated category view. The useful part is the test, not choosing our name by default.
If the job is orientation, image quality and navigation may dominate. If it is evidence, coverage, timestamps and known blind spots matter. If the downstream user needs CAD or a point cloud, export and coordinate handling belong in the buying decision before the camera does.

360 camera vs action camera for technical rowing analysis — distortion concerns?
Hi everyone,
I’m considering using a 360 camera to record rowing training sessions, and I’d like to hear from people with real-world experience before deciding between a 360 camera and a conventional action camera.
My main concern is not cinematic footage, but technical analysis.
We row in crews of 8 people, arranged in pairs, on a boat around 8.5 m long. I need to be able to analyse things such as:
- Synchronisation between rowers
- Oar/blade height during both recovery and drive
- Blade pitch and orientation
- Catch and release angles
- Entry and extraction timing
- Differences between port and starboard sides
- General crew timing and movement patterns
With a normal camera, the disadvantage is obviously that I can only analyse whatever is inside the frame, but what is captured usually has fairly natural geometry and perspective.
With a 360 camera, being able to reframe afterwards and look at different rowers or both sides of the boat sounds extremely useful. However, I’m worried about perspective distortion.
The oars are long, relatively thin objects extending several metres away from the camera, and small differences in blade height or angle can be technically significant. I’m concerned that stitching, fisheye distortion, reframing, or the position of objects relative to the camera could make those differences look larger or smaller than they really are.
For example, if I mount the camera around the middle of the boat:
- Will the rowers and oars near the bow/stern look noticeably distorted compared with those closer to the camera?
- Can a 360 camera preserve the apparent angle and height of long objects like rowing oars well enough for technical analysis?
- Does reframing to a relatively narrow / “normal camera” field of view significantly reduce these problems?
- How much effective resolution do you lose when reframing a small section of a 5.7K or 8K 360 video?
- Would an 8K 360 camera provide enough detail to analyse blade position across an 8.5 m boat?
- Are there particular mounting positions or camera heights that minimise perspective problems?
- Would you trust 360 footage for comparing blade heights and angles between different rowers, or only for analysing timing and synchronisation?
- Are there specific areas of the 360 image that should be avoided for technical analysis because of stitching or projection distortion?
